Details for Ton-Hour (Refrigeration)
Introduction : One ton-hour is the energy needed to provide one ton of refrigeration for one hour. It equals 12,000 Btu (IT), or approximately 12.66 MJ.
History & Origin : Evolved from early air conditioning ratings where one 'ton' meant the energy to melt one ton of ice over 24 hours. Standardized in HVAC engineering.
Current Use : Used to size and rate cooling systems, especially chillers and commercial air conditioners. Vital in HVAC, building design, and energy audits.
Details for Kiloton of TNT Equivalent
Introduction : A kiloton of TNT equals the energy released by 1,000 tons of TNT, approximately 4.184 terajoules. It is most widely known for describing the explosive power of nuclear devices and is a benchmark for medium-scale catastrophic energy events.
History & Origin : The kiloton unit gained significance during and after World War II, when nuclear weapons like 'Little Boy' were described in kilotons. It provided a standardized way to quantify and compare nuclear yields, shaping international arms control documentation.
Current Use : Kilotons are used to express nuclear yields, meteor impacts, and major explosions. Scientists, engineers, and policymakers use this unit in simulations and real-world events to estimate damage potential and scale, especially in seismology and asteroid studies.
